2010-04-26 69 views
3

我工作的項目之一需要閱讀註冊表項以確定某些價值。通常該值將在安裝過程中寫入。如何從VS post build event寫入註冊表項?

因爲我要運行該項目在本地以及(無需安裝)我想構建完成後寫出的價值。

有沒有簡單的方法可以做到這一點?

回答

5

搜索網站,我發現有一個稱爲REG.EXE

窗口從內VS是簡單的使用它,這個很酷的工具 - REG ADD HKLM \ SOFTWARE \\/V NUnitDir /噸REG_SZ/d/F

1

您可以創建一個小程序,爲您創建註冊表項,並調用後生成事件的程序。

編輯
如果你可以提取你的註冊表設置到一個文件,你可以添加這個給你後生成事件:
regedit /s $(ProjectDir)test.reg

/秒使得沉默。

+0

我知道,但我寧願使用內置的Windows實用程序 – 2010-04-26 08:54:37